Extension of DRAM Retention Time at 77 Kelvin by Replacing Weak Rows with Large GIDL Current
At 77 Kelvin, it was found that the weak cells with large gate-induced drain leakage current are quite localized in six weak rows out of the entire 524,288 rows of a 8 Gb DRAM chip.
